Ellison 7 is a fast-paced 36-bed adult inpatient trauma/surgical unit - This unit is an exciting environment where the interventions are cutting- edge. P atients come from all over the globe for the specialty care our nursing and physician staff provide. - Patients on this unit have sustained a multi-trauma event and/or have had surgery. Our surgical patients are recovering from all types of surgeries (mainly abdominal and cancer surgeries) - Candidates are asked to be active members of Ellison 7's environment of learning. As a Dedicated Educational Unit, Ellison 7 partners with nursing schools across Boston and often has clinical groups.
